The nameplate rating refers to the total generating capacity of a DER system, typically measured in kilowatts (kW) or megawatts (MW). For solar PV systems, this represents the sum of the maximum output ratings of all solar panels and inverters installed. . According to a report by climate think tank Ember, wind and solar power together outpaced coal generation in the first half of 2025, driven largely by record solar expansion and steady wind growth across key economies such as China and India. . Both globally and in the United States, panel prices have bottomed out. China's VAT rebate reduction, polysilicon consolidation, and lower factory utilization are reshaping the market. [pdf]
